Default Folding JJ HU in a big pot on an unscary board for 1 bet?

Party 15, 10 handed

I open raise JJ from middle position, button 3bets, sb calls, BB folds.

Flop: 9h 2d 2c

SB checks, I check, button bets, SB raises, I 3bet, button calls, sb calls.

Turn: 3h

SB checks, I bet, button raises, small blind folds. Your play. If you would have done something different before this point go ahead and say so, but I think you're wrong. [img]/images/graemlins/tongue.gif[/img]

Default Re: Folding JJ HU in a big pot on an unscary board for 1 bet?

Just call down. If he has AA/KK/99, then so be it. The pot is big, you have an overpair, this is Party, so I don't see how you can fold.

Default Re: Folding JJ HU in a big pot on an unscary board for 1 bet?

He called two cold and then raised me when a (near) blank hit the turn. If I call down it feels like I'm doing it on random berzerko factor only. Theres no way he can actually think a hand that I beat is ahead and the only hand I can imagine making a play here is AhKh, which has 14 or 15 outs against me (i forget if i held a heart).
In a related story, I called down.

Default Re: Folding JJ HU in a big pot on an unscary board for 1 bet?

7:1 effective for a calldown. if he has AA/KK/QQ/99 then so be it. if this was live i could see a fold b/c you can't improve (12:1 immediate odds) correctly but this is party and the pot is burgeoning so gulp, click, click.

but in reality you're against AA or 99. button cold called those 2 $15 bets from you're check 3bet AND then raised the turn. he wants you to reraise...
